You might also consider microchip technology that has the full information about your pet placed on a chip under his skin. Be sure to have an appropriate ID tag attached to their collar with a current phone number.Put your pet on a leash or in a kennel/cage when outside the truck.Use a dog harness or crate your pet properly for the trip. Place your pet up front in the truck cab with you.Park in a well-lit, secure area to help avoid possible fuel theft.Avoid driving at the truck's governed maximum speed.Ease off of the accelerator early when approaching a stop (This also helps prevent your cargo from shifting).Drive cautiously and obey the speed limits.At road stops or restaurants, park where you can see the vehicle. ![]() Lock all doors and padlock the safety chain from the towing device to the truck, and the safety chain from the towing device to the towed vehicle. If you must back up, ask someone to direct you from the side at the rear.
